Banded Onyx Eggs from 20th-century Mexico are prized for their unique geological layers and smooth, tactile finish. These collectibles gained significant traction as decorative accents, echoing the sleek, luxurious aesthetic popularized during the Art Deco movement.
What Is Banded Onyx Egg Worth?
The typical price range for Banded Onyx Egg is $15 - $25 based on recent sales. However, values can vary depending on the item's condition, rarity, and other factors such as:
- The vibrancy and contrast of the alternating color bands significantly impact the desirability and price.
- Physical condition is vital; chips, cracks, or dulling of the original polish will lower the value below the $15-$25 range.
- Size and symmetry of the egg shape play a role, with larger, perfectly balanced specimens commanding higher prices.
- The complexity of the banding pattern, particularly those with rare color combinations like deep greens or rich ambers, increases collector interest.
How to Identify Banded Onyx Egg?
- Look for the characteristic parallel color bands that resemble the layers of a fingernail, a hallmark of true onyx.
- Check for a high-gloss, polished surface that feels cold to the touch and has a significant weight compared to plastic imitations.
- Examine the base or surface for 'Made in Mexico' stickers or etchings, which frequently denote their 20th-century origin.
- Verify the presence of natural translucent layers that allow light to penetrate slightly beneath the stone's surface.
History of Banded Onyx Egg
Onyx has been cherished for centuries, often used in ancient civilizations for carving and jewelry. Its distinctive banding, which gives it its name from the Greek word 'onyx' meaning 'nail' or 'claw' due to its alternating color bands resembling a fingernail, made it a popular choice for ornamental items. During the Art Deco period, onyx saw a resurgence in popularity for its sleek and luxurious appearance.
